Output 6851355f4626a1f07c2b88e9b1b6fea68f95cfd9120931acc76b4a4f000874e0:7

value
1860816191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4168dcc96c838f9d68ee76e213ca961f9caa23db OP_EQUAL
address
MDs1msQKWwdDrFDuM43ncKuNbhjgW28Zua
transaction
6851355f4626a1f07c2b88e9b1b6fea68f95cfd9120931acc76b4a4f000874e0
spent
true